-North Brunswick Township, which traces its roots to colonial America and was officially established in 1798, sits at the heart of New Jersey's Raritan Valley region. This 12-square-mile community combines its rich historical heritage with contemporary living, positioned just minutes from Rutgers University and the region's business centers.
Renters in North Brunswick have access to a variety of housing options, from townhomes to apartment communities with well-maintained amenities. The township features several distinct neighborhoods, including the northern area near New Brunswick with its mix of classic and contemporary rentals, and the residential communities in the southern and eastern sections. Community Park, spanning 105 acres along Route 130, offers residents multiple athletic fields, tennis courts, basketball courts, a playground, picnic areas, and an extensive network of walking trails through natural woodlands.
Transportation is a major advantage for North Brunswick residents, with easy access to major highways including Route 1, Route 130, and nearby connections to the New Jersey Turnpike. The planned North Brunswick train station on NJ Transit's Northeast Corridor Line will offer direct service to Manhattan, enhancing the community's transit options. With an average commute time of about 30 minutes to major employment hubs and proximity to the pharmaceutical, healthcare, and education sectors, North Brunswick provides an ideal combination of accessibility and comfortable living.

What's the average rent for an apartment in North Brunswick, NJ?
Apartment averages in North Brunswick, NJ varies based on size.
- $1,907 for a 1-bedroom apartment in North Brunswick, NJ
- $2,345 for a 2-bedroom apartment in North Brunswick, NJ
- $2,834 for a 3-bedroom apartment in North Brunswick, NJ

How do people usually get around North Brunswick, NJ?
Residents in North Brunswick, NJ usually get around by car. According to Walk Score, North Brunswick, NJ falls within the Car Dependent range.
